Abstract:
Optical and morphological properties of nanostructured TiO film formed by 532 nm nanosecond pulsed laser irradiation in water is analysed. We observe three different surface features: blackening, surface pits and sub-surface bubbles. The appearance of these features is allowed once an irradiation fluence of 0.9 J cm is used. Nevertheless, blackening, formation of pits and bubble are delayed until an accumulated fluence threshold of 7.5, 23 and 24 J cm is achieved respectively. A fully evolved complex nano-porous structure is obtained at an accumulated fluence of 100 J cm. A possible mechanism of formation of these features was inferred.
